Formula
%(w/v) = (mass in g / volume in mL) x 100 Symbol legend
| Symbol | Meaning | Unit | Copy |
|---|---|---|---|
m | Solute mass | g | |
V | Solution volume | mL | |
\%(w/v) | Percent mass/volume concentration | % |
- Enter solute mass in grams.
- Enter total solution volume in mL.
- Apply ratio times 100 to obtain percent concentration.
Example
Worked example: 5 g in 100 mL
- 1 m = 5 g
- 2 V = 100 mL
- 3 %(w/v) = (5 / 100) x 100 = 5%
The concentration is 5% (w/v).

Avoid
- Using solvent volume instead of final solution volume.
- Mixing w/w and w/v conventions.
- Confusing percent units with molarity units.

FAQ
Is this w/v percent or w/w percent?
This calculator is for w/v percent: grams per 100 mL solution.
Can I use liters for volume?
Yes, but convert to mL first or use a converter before input.
Does this give molarity?
No, molarity requires molar mass and liter volume.
